The short version. Tamborine Beer Garden on Main Western Road is a relaxed, spacious eatery with a proper outdoor garden, and dogs are welcome in the open-air areas. Live music, local craft beer and room to move make it an easy stop with the dog after a walk.

The dog setup. Dogs are welcome in the outdoor beer garden spaces, with rustic tables set out on grass and paved areas under large umbrellas for shade. The grassed setting gives dogs somewhere comfortable to settle. Water bowls are often around, but pack your own travel bowl to be safe.

Known for. A large local craft beer list including Tamborine Mountain brews, hearty pub-style food like pizzas, burgers and pastas, and live music on weekends. There are outdoor games and a lively, casual atmosphere, so it leans more social than quiet.

Getting there. 24 Main Western Road, roughly 30 minutes up from the Gold Coast and about an hour south of Brisbane. There is onsite parking, but it fills on weekends and music days, so arrive early.

Nearby with the dog. Robert Sowter Park on Main Western Road is close by for a leashed stroll, and the fenced Leash-Free Dog Area on Central Avenue is a short drive for an off-leash run. The nearby Tamborine National Park sections do not allow dogs, so keep to the council parks and streets.

Weekends bring the crowds and the live music, so come on a quieter weekday afternoon if your dog does better in a calmer setting.
